ROV “Observer Class” for Visual and Instrumental Inspections

Leveraging more than two decades experience in coastal and offshore surveying and construction characterising the AGEOTEC series, the Lyra features an exceptional payload capacity for an observer class remotely operated vehicle.

Description

Amazing weight-to-power ratio for a vehicle reliable even in the harshest conditions.

STRUCTURE FRAME AND FITTING:
LYRA remotely operated vehicle (ROV) features a modular chassis manufactured in high impact resistant polypropylene, totally maintenance-free and non-corroding. All chassis members can be easily replaced and any additional equipment may be bolted directly onto them. Pressure housings are in anticorodal aluminum 6060.

PROPULSION:
Two vertical oblique vectored and two horizontal vectored DC brushless thrusters, featuring:

  • 20 Kgf downward thrust
  • 10 Kgf forward thrust
  • 11 Kgf lateral thrust

BUOYANCY & PAYLOAD:
One encapsulated high density foam block provides up to 22 Kg of payload capability. Additional buoyancy modules can be added to increase the payload. Modular ballasts allow the trimming of the vehicle balance.

VIDEO:
Fitted inside the PMMA dome on the Electronic POD, the standard color camera has a resolution of 750 TVL and both PAL and NTSC support. An external real-time camera can be added and placed upon the user preference.

SENSORS: 
The vehicle is equipped with an IMU unit, providing high accuracy heading position. A digital pressure sensor provide the Depth value with high stability. Auto-heading and auto-depth functions are standard.

ROV SURFACE UNIT:
Composed by a 12U 19-inch (482 mm) rack flight case, it contains all the necessary to operate the ROV. The pilot monitor is a professional 17-inch (431 mm) pull-out monitor connected to a digital video Recorder with 1 TB of standard memory.

VIDEO OVERLAY
The standard HD video overlay is capable of displaying all the essential data for the pilot such as: heading, depth, pitch & roll, date & time, CP probe (if fitted), user comments and external data input.

POWER REQUIREMENT:
230 VAC - 50/60 Hz, 3,3 kW

ACCESSORIES: 
AGEOTEC ROV LYRA can be customized using many accessories, including:

  • CP probe
  • Sonar
  • Ultrasonic thickness gauge
  • USBL position system
  • Five-function manipulator
  • External camera
  • Laser scaling system
